1. Mastiff

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Mastiff


This gigantic breed, which can weigh up to 200 pounds and is described as "huge" and "heavy-boned," is noted for being loyal and protective of its families. While the AKC claims they may live contentedly in an apartment, they do require moderate exercise, such as a daily stroll of about a mile or so.

2. Irish Wolfhound

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Irish Wolfhound


The AKC reports that this classic canine is the tallest of all their recognised breeds, standing between 32 and 34 inches tall. They, like greyhounds, have a strong need for speed and require plenty of exercise, which includes a fenced-in yard and leash-led walks.

3. Kangal

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Kangal


This is yet another canine breed that has a lengthy history of safeguarding humans as well as herding and protecting livestock. Kangal is one of the earliest canine breeds used for these reasons, having originated in Turkey.

Their traditional job required them to be alert, active, territorial, and protective, as well as combat larger and more dangerous predators. It also made them develop a high level of pain tolerance.

As a result, there should be no doubt that they are one of the world's toughest dog breeds. Kangals, on the other hand, are full of love and make excellent pets if you devote some time to training and socializing them.

4. Great Dane

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Great Dane


The Great Dane is the only dog breed that deserves to be called a Gentle Giant. These large dogs with athletic bodies were once used for hunting, but today make lovable pets.

Gentle, patient, kind, lovely, and humorous are words that come to mind while describing them. They get along well with children and other pets, especially if they were raised with them.

Great Danes are large and powerful dogs that can weigh up to 175 pounds. They're also one of the tallest dog breeds out there. The physical power of Great Danes makes them superb security dogs.

5. Rhodesian Ridgeback

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Rhodesian Ridgeback


According to the AKC, these hounds can be strong-willed, independent, and dominant, thus a firm master is required to keep a happy dog-human balance in the home. 

While they are beautiful to look at, they are much more than that: in their native Africa, the athletic animals supervised in the tracking of lions.

6. Siberian Husky

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Siberian Husky


These sled dogs were bred to be tough and committed to the task at hand. These dogs are not only robust, athletic, and energetic, but they are also most content when they have activities on their to-do list, according to the AKC. 

They became famous in 1925 for one job in particular: delivering a life-saving diphtheria serum to an outbreak in Alaska.

7. Boxer

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Boxer


The boxer, like the husky, is a working dog with a long history. The boxer is a protective, patient, and powerful dog with a humorous side. 

It is a cousin to practically every modern-day bulldog breed. (Have you ever met a boxer who didn't bring a smile to your face?) When it's part of the job description, however, they can get serious. According to the AKC, they have worked as a cattle dog, a police dog, and a combat dog.

9. Rottweiler

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Rottweiler
Rottweiler - Pixabay

Rottweilers have been used as working dogs for years, particularly to herd and guard livestock, and they make excellent watchdogs. Although Rottweilers are still employed for herding in some parts of the world, they are more usually utilised as police and military guard dogs or kept as pets.

Rottweilers, on the other hand, must be properly trained if kept as pets. They must be taught to obey directions from an early age since they have powerful and domineering personalities. Otherwise, they'll assume command and start bossing you about, which you definitely don't want.

Rottweilers are known for being fiercely protective of their owners and, if not socialized, can be violent toward strangers. While they are intelligent and can be trained to be playful and friendly, they are not ideal for inexperienced dog owners.

10. Cane Corso

Top 10 Strongest Dogs  - Cane Corsos
Cane Corso - Pixabay

Cane Corsos are excellent security dogs because of their vigilance and commitment to their owners. However, they are not the best choice for inexperienced dog owners because adapting these dogs to your lifestyle requires a lot of constant and intense training.

Cane Corsos are excellent security dogs for experienced dog owners. Potential invaders are intimidated by their massive stature and brawny physique. They are, nonetheless, devoted to their owners.
